Fort Totten is a historically rich neighborhood located in Northeast Washington, D.C. It’s named after a Civil War-era fort built in the 1860s to defend the capital. Today, remnants of the original fort—earthworks, ramparts, and magazines—can still be seen in Fort Totten Park, which sits atop a hill and offers green space and walking paths.
Fort Totten is known for its excellent transit access:
Fort Totten Metro Station serves the Red, Green, and Yellow Lines. Fort Totten also has numerous Metrobus routes. Excellent public transit options and decent walkability make it easy to explore without a car.
Easy access to the Washington Metropolitan Branch Trail, an 8-mile bike path connecting Silver Spring to Union Station.
